AUTHOR = "Chrome OS Team" NAME = "power_UiResume" PURPOSE = "Measure the amount of time it takes to resume from suspend." CRITERIA = "This test is a benchmark." ATTRIBUTES = "suite:crosbolt_perf_perbuild" TIME = "SHORT" TEST_CATEGORY = "Logging" TEST_CLASS = "power" TEST_TYPE = "client" DOC = """ This test will search /var/log/messages for pertinent strings to determine if the cpu is sleeping. It will wait for a number of seconds before suspending to ram. It will then calculate how many seconds the system was suspended, and how many seconds it took to resume. It will also parse the ARC logcat to measure how many seconds it took for ARC to suspend and then resume. As a precaution it will ensure your network interface is UP after it has resumed.
